Social Network for Diagnostics Launched

By LabMedica International staff writers
Posted on 01 Mar 2015
A social network is specifically designed for business interaction in field of diagnostics has been started.

DiaDome (Germany) is a newly developed social network designed specifically for the field of diagnostics. More...
It relies on user generated content; it eliminates individual personal interests and replaces them with those of the organization. DiaDome combines the ease of online communications of a social network with all features necessary for a professional business interaction. Segmentation into three equal parts, clinical, food & feed and veterinary, creates an expert environment for its members.

The diagnostics sector has distinct requirements. Facebook, for example, is too broad and small and medium-sized diagnostic organizations get easily overlooked in a crowded environment. On the other hand, LinkedIn is very good for individual careers. Recruiting is one of the major advantages for individuals but again, for diagnostic companies and organizations features are limited and the noise of information can be overwhelming.

A major difference is that DiaDome is based only on organizational profiles. Thus, individual interests get excluded and the interests of organizations as a whole are in focus. There is no recruiting on DiaDome and personal careers are not in focus. Organizations present themselves with their profile, offer their products and services and connect with their business partners, suppliers and customers. Additionally, organizations can create as many user accounts as needed for their profile for optimal use of DiaDome. Also, DiaDome is a special interest network for the field of diagnostics only. This way, an expert environment is created.

DiaDome, a website based in Germany, is currently live. Organizations are already able to register and use DiaDome to full extent. The website is intuitively laid out, and safe and secure. The basic membership is free and all new members enjoy a 3-month free trial period to use DiaDome with all its features.
